Toy with Texture

21 Unique Ways to Wear Head-to-Toe Black (1)

At its core, this look is built on simplicity: wide-leg trousers, a tank, and plain sandals. Layering with the tulle shirt introduces a fresh texture, adding depth and dimension to the look.

Expect the Unexpected

The magic of a capsule wardrobe lies in its curated set of foundational pieces. A black midi skirt paired with a classic tank, for instance, is an outfit formula that effortlessly transcends seasons. Wear it as is in the summer and throw on a sweater or blazer in the fall. But, that doesn’t mean we support snoozy style — throw in a curveball with your accessories. While the go-to might be a sleek shoe or a classic bag, consider unexpected options. Earthy raffia flatforms or a bold red bag can add freshness into a tried-and-true outfit.

Perfectly Punk

21 Unique Ways to Wear Head-to-Toe Black (19)

Gone are the days when all-black ensembles were solely for punk-rockers. However, there’s no harm in paying homage to an iconic time in fashion. Channel your inner punk princess with fishnets, military boots, and lots of leather. The secret to keeping it contemporary and not costume-like? Moderation. If you're rocking a fishnet dress, maybe swap out the Dr. Martens for a more understated shoe.

Borrowed from the Boys

21 Unique Ways to Wear Head-to-Toe Black (20)

The oversized black blazer is often chosen for its cool, masculine edge. But why not mix things up? Consider a skirt suit: The combination of a structured blazer and pencil skirt creates a more fitted silhouette. Add a black tie to bring back that touch of masculinity.
